Overview

Computational investigation predicts physical constants in the universe, suggesting a stable mathematical structure.

Key Points

  • This research investigates how a set of integers can predict fundamental physical constants and their relationships.
  • Developed a deterministic grammar based on ten specific integers and the golden ratio.
  • Expressed 44 physical constants as closed-form algebraic identities.
  • Utilized number theory and Lie algebra to improve precision measurements.
  • Achieved a median precision of 7.5 parts per million for 44 constants.
  • Identified a 12-dimensional observer manifold with 840 states governing measurement limits.
  • Demonstrated sub-part-per-billion precision for the fine structure constant.
